Coinbase Invests in Treasury ETF: Stablecoin Reserves Go Pro-TradFi

Coinbase has invested an undisclosed amount in a ProShares Treasury-focused ETF designed for stablecoin reserve assets. This move signals Coinbase's strategic positioning ahead of potential regulatory changes regarding stablecoin reserve management, particularly concerning yield-bearing products. The investment highlights the industry's proactive efforts to offer compliant, liquid reserve options as lawmakers debate new stablecoin legislation. This development could influence how stablecoin issuers manage their backing assets and potentially impact the broader crypto market's stability and institutional adoption.
